    Streamlining mining permit procedures

    Permit procedures and official obligations in the mining and exploration sector will be eased and streamlined. Authorities will be given more discretion over the scope of procedures, and unnecessary administrative burdens will be dismantled.

    Improving the traceability of tissues and cells

    A single European coding system will be introduced for tissues and cells intended for human application to ensure their traceability and safety. At the same time, more detailed quality and supervisory requirements will be laid down for grafts imported from outside the EU.

    Harmonising product market surveillance

    Rules on market surveillance and import inspections for various product groups will be consolidated into a single general act. Tukes (the Finnish Safety and Chemicals Agency) will supervise products on the market and Finnish Customs will inspect imports at the EU's external borders.

    Separate act for lift regulation

    Regulations governing lifts will be separated from the Electrical Safety Act into a distinct Lift Safety Act and aligned with an EU directive. At the same time, obligations concerning lift conformity, maintenance and periodic inspections will be clarified.

    Updating rules on rail traffic with Russia

    Provisions on rail traffic between Finland and Russia will be updated to reflect a new agreement between the countries. A Russian railway company will no longer be required to hold a separate safety certificate when operating between the national border and the nearest Finnish border station.

    Allowing security stewards at reception centres

    Security stewards may be deployed to reception and registration centres for asylum seekers with permission from the police. The aim of the amendment is to improve safety and security at the centres and their surrounding areas and to prevent disturbances.

    Mandatory treatment of ship ballast water

    Ships operating in international traffic will have to treat their ballast water to prevent the spread of harmful alien species. The requirements will apply to vessels flying the Finnish flag as well as international vessels calling at Finnish ports.

    Reforming blaster qualifications and safety

    The new act on blasters clarifies qualification requirements and licensing practices for persons carrying out blasting work to improve occupational and public safety. Certificates of competency for blasters will be valid for five years at a time instead of ten years.

    Centralising consumer service safety supervision

    Safety supervision of consumer services will be transferred from municipalities and the Regional State Administrative Agencies to central government as a task of Tukes (the Finnish Safety and Chemicals Agency). At the same time, the obligation of service providers to notify the authority when commencing operations will be abolished.

    Correcting the gun safe transition period

    The act corrects an erroneous section reference in earlier legislation. Owners of more than five firearms are ensured a five-year transition period to acquire an approved gun safe or storage space.
